In the Germany Low Frequency Electrotherapy Devices Market, the segment of TENS (Transcutaneous Electrical Nerve Stimulation) devices holds a significant share due to their widespread use in pain management and rehabilitation. These devices utilize low-frequency electrical impulses to alleviate both acute and chronic pain by stimulating nerve fibers and reducing the sensation of discomfort. TENS units are commonly used in physiotherapy clinics, hospitals, and home care settings for conditions such as osteoarthritis, back pain, and sports injuries. Their popularity is further enhanced by their non-invasive nature, ease of use, and affordability. Another key segment in the market is the EMS (Electrical Muscle Stimulation) devices, which are extensively used for muscle strengthening, rehabilitation, and injury recovery. EMS devices employ low-frequency electrical pulses to stimulate muscle contractions, enhancing muscle strength and promoting tissue repair. These devices are commonly used by athletes, physiotherapists, and individuals recovering from surgeries or injuries.
